Be sure the MIC BTN menu is set to off, otherwise the radio will think the PTT is being asserted when you plug in the cable. 73, Lyle KK7P ...When I plug green-band cable from PC phones output to KX3 mic input the KX3 goes immediately into TX mode with no modulation. .

Go into the menu and check the "Mic btn" setting. It should be Off. If it's on PTT or PTT/Up Dwn, it will transmit with the cable plugged in to the mic jack. 73 Tim KG1GEM On 3/19/17 7:15 PM, Eddy Avila wrote: When I plug green-band cable from PC phones output to KX3 mic input the KX3
